Wudangang site
Wudangang site, located in Fengshou village, Huoli Town, Ma'anshan, Anhui Province, was accidentally discovered by the local cultural relics department in the late 1980s and early 1990s. It is a famous cultural site in the middle and lower reaches of the Yangtze River. The site is close to the famous PUTANG scenic spot, and the surrounding area has various landforms. The ancient site has obvious "Hushu" cultural style and typical southern temperament, which is different from the Central Plains and Jianghuai culture at that time.
brief introduction
Wudangang site covers a total area of 100000 square meters. There are multiple functional areas in the village. More than 40 artifacts and a tomb of Shang Dynasty and Western Zhou Dynasty have been found, of which the tomb area is about 7000 square meters. In 2002, the Anhui Provincial Institute of archaeology conducted a rescue excavation of 2500 square meters of living area. Nearly 400 pieces of stone, pottery, bronze, primitive porcelain and bone artifacts were unearthed from three categories of production tools, living utensils and weapons. Unearthed cultural relics show that as early as 3500 years ago, the handicraft industry, agriculture and fishing industry here were very developed. It is one of the central cities in China.
